Jill Manos

Jill found her mat, while studying Art Therapy at Lesley University in 2009, after dealing with years of anxiety, depression and self esteem issues.  Yoga became a place that allowed her to begin to find both physical and mental strength along with a sense of community and safe space. 

As she continues to grow, being a student first and teacher second, she hopes to provide her students with the opportunity to find what they need most while on their mat.  Through empowering, yet playful classes she hopes to guide her students to connect to themselves, find balance, and explore. 

Jill completed her 200 hour yoga teacher training at Mantra Yoga (RYS) in June of 2016, received her Nia White Belt Certification in November of 2015, completed her Reiki 2 Certification in January of 2019, and is currently involved in a 900hr Yoga Therapy program with Phoenix Rising Yoga Therapy.  

Jill is active in the human service field, having started her first job in a day care in 2005.  She is currently working with adolescents in a group home as she pursues her goals, after leaving her position at the day care in the summer of 2019.

Her goal is to offer opportunities for strength, creativity and self expression.
